The Emergency Tenant Protection Act (ETPA) enables municipalities in New York State to opt-in to rent stabilization. It gives tenants the right to a renewal lease, and provides protections from sudden rent hikes and retaliatory evictions. ETPA applies to buildings with six or more apartments built before 1974.
2024 Good Cause Eviction Law Under this law, landlords cannot evict tenants without a valid reason ("good cause”) and tenants can challenge unreasonable rent increases in Housing Court if they are evicted for nonpayment of rent.
Landlords use the 3X rent rule as a risk management tool to ensure that tenants are financially capable of handling their rent and living expenses. By requiring that tenants' gross monthly income is at least three times the rent, landlords reduce the likelihood of missed or late payments.
The law generally prevents certain landlords from raising market-rate rents beyond 5 percent plus the local rate of inflation, up to 10 percent. The inflation figure changes yearly, and is published by the New York State Division of Housing & Community Renewal.

A Rental License Application is a formal request submitted to local government authorities by property owners or landlords to obtain permission to rent out residential or commercial properties.
Property owners or landlords who wish to rent out their properties are typically required to file a Rental License Application as mandated by local regulations.
To fill out a Rental License Application, applicants must complete the required forms accurately, providing necessary details such as property address, ownership information, and tenant details, and submit it along with any required fees to the relevant local authority.
The purpose of a Rental License Application is to ensure that rental properties meet local safety and zoning regulations, allowing authorities to track rental activities and maintain public safety standards.
The information that must be reported on a Rental License Application typically includes property owner details, property address, rental unit details, compliance with local laws, and any other information required by the local jurisdiction.
